Dependable Injection Molding for Your Products
Injection molding is a popular manufacturing process used to create a wide variety of products. It involves heating plastic material and injecting it into a mold cavity, where it cools and hardens to form the desired shape.

Innovative Injection Molding Technology
Injection molding has become a vital technique in the manufacturing industry, and ongoing advancements are continuously pushing its boundaries. One of the most promising developments is the emergence of novel injection molding processes. These innovations resolve several key challenges faced by manufacturers, including reduced production times, improved part quality, and increased output.
A prime example of this is the use of co-injection molding, which allows for the production of complex parts with multiple materials in a single process. This reduces the need for assembly, resulting in significant cost savings. Another noteworthy advancement is the implementation of smart sensors and monitoring within the molding process. These technologies provide real-time insights on parameters such as mold temperature, pressure, and material flow, enabling manufacturers to optimize their processes for maximum efficiency.
